The Strategic Imperative of Risk Trend Assessment

Risk trends rarely emerge abruptly; they develop through gradual shifts in online behaviors, narrative propagation, sentiment evolution, and actor coordination. In homeland security contexts, these trends might manifest as increasing extremist rhetoric, coordinated disinformation campaigns, or evolving cyber threat tactics. Traditional reactive approaches often fail to capture these subtleties until escalation occurs. Proactive assessment, powered by continuous OSINT monitoring, allows intelligence teams to establish baselines, detect deviations, and forecast potential trajectories — shifting from crisis response to strategic prevention.

Core Methodologies for Trend Identification

Effective risk trend assessment relies on structured methodologies that combine automated processing with expert validation. Key practical pathways include:

1. Establishing Historical Baselines and Deviation Detection

Long-term monitoring begins with accumulating comprehensive historical data. By processing billions of records over extended periods, analysts can construct reliable baselines for topic velocity, sentiment distribution, and actor activity levels. Any significant deviation — such as a sustained increase in coordinated mentions of specific vulnerabilities or synchronized account behaviors — signals an emerging risk trend.

2. Multi-Dimensional Analysis for Pattern Recognition

Risk trends often reveal themselves across overlapping dimensions. Advanced platforms facilitate analysis through:

  • Topic and Sentiment Tracking: Monitoring shifts in emotional tone and thematic focus over time to identify rising hostility or narrative convergence.
  • Actor Profiling and Clustering: Evaluating account behaviors, registration patterns, and interaction networks to detect coordinated clusters indicative of organized campaigns.
  • Propagation and Geographic Mapping: Tracing information diffusion paths, identifying key propagation nodes, and visualizing geographic heatmaps to reveal origin points and spread dynamics.
  • KOL Influence Assessment: Quantifying the reach and impact of key opinion leaders in amplifying specific narratives.

3. Threshold-Based Alerting for Early Trend Recognition

While deep analysis uncovers established trends, early detection requires sensitive alerting mechanisms. Setting customizable thresholds on indicators like mention velocity, sentiment polarity shifts, or propagation speed enables minute-level notifications when trends begin to accelerate.

Practical Implementation: From Monitoring to Actionable Insight

Implementing risk trend assessment involves integrating OSINT into operational workflows. Teams define monitoring scopes — including keywords, target accounts, geographic regions, and key opinion leaders — then leverage automated discovery to capture relevant content in real time. Subsequent analysis correlates signals across dimensions, while collaborative features enable shared validation and enrichment among team members.

For instance, in countering foreign influence operations, analysts might track synchronized narrative deployment across platforms, using behavioral clustering to identify coordinated entities and temporal analysis to uncover timezone masking techniques.
